Official record
Development description
For a resubmission of planning application reference 21/419 which was deemed withdrawn. The development will consist of the demolition of the original single storey school building (apart from the single storey extension constructed under planning permission reference 10/1131), the demolition of the two existing prefabricated units located to the side and rear of the existing school and all associated siteworks, the construction of a new permanent special educational needs (sen) school consisting of a new single storey junior school building and associated works & siteworks to the front/upper level of the site, a new two storey and part three storey (water tank room only ion three storey block) senior school building and associated works & siteworks to the rear/lower lever of the site, the provision of solar photovoltaic panels (pv) on the roofs of the new buildings together with the provision of all associated & ancillary siteworks, acoustic fencing & screens, boundary treatments and landscaping works required as part of the redevelopment of the school. The new school accommodation will consist of 11no. New classrooms for special educational needs students with associated support accommodation, to include g. P. Room, staff facilities, specialist rooms, a two storey link corridor block between the junior & senior schools, ancillary accommodation together with outdoor hard and soft play areas, new canopies to play areas, a replacement canopy to the existing bus set down area, an all weather pitch, sensory garden & polytunnel, additional staff parking areas, an additional site exit onto the r413 public road to the southeast corner of the site (kilcullen side of existing entrance) to facilitate an in-out traffic flow, new boundary treatments and all associated siteworks and the provision of a single storey temporary prefabricated administration office for the duration of the works. The single storey prefabricated accommodation constructed to the front of the site under planning reference 19/192 will be removed on completion of the permanent school accommodation for which permission is being sought as part of this planning application. Permission is also sought for a temporary site entrance (for construction traffic) onto the r413 public road to the north-west corner of the site (m7 side of existing entrance) for the duration of the works. This application is accompanied by the appropriate assessment screening report and natura impact statement
